Kremlin boss turns 72 – hardliners honor Putin: “God protect the tsar!”

Date:

“God save the Tsar!” With these words, ultranationalist ideologue Alexander Dugin congratulated Russian President Vladimir Putin on his 72nd birthday on Monday.

The congratulations, which Dugin published on the short message service Telegram a few minutes after midnight, reflect the adoration that Putin enjoys among parts of the Russian population.

The 62-year-old Dugin is considered a staunch supporter of a new Russian empire that would include not only the Russian-speaking regions but also Ukraine. Putin has been president of Russia for almost 25 years.

“Birthday of our national leader”
Ramzan Kadyrov, head of the Russian republic of Chechnya and self-described “foot soldier” of Putin, also congratulated the president on Telegram. “Today is the birthday of our national leader,” Kadyrov wrote at midnight. “This is a great day for our entire homeland.”

Putin won a landslide victory unprecedented since the collapse of the Soviet Union in the March 2022 elections, just weeks after the start of the war in Ukraine. His new six-year term, if completed, would make him Russia’s longest-serving head of state in more than 200 years.
